Book NowAbout The Victoria Free House
Hearty British pub staples meet local craft pours in the center of Christchurch. A reliable staple for dinner before curtain call at the Town Hall, the kitchen sends out bangers and mash, weekly curries, and scotch eggs without missing a beat. Locals often steer first-timers toward the Cassels on tap and a side of golden onion rings. The room stays lively with rugby on the telly, while weekend live music anchors the crowd upstairs and down. Pints arrive in proper imperial measures alongside plates of beer-battered fish and Sunday roasts.
- British Pub Comforts: Kitchen standards include bangers and mash, scratch-made scotch eggs, and rotating curries served alongside crisp onion rings.
- Local Craft & Hand-Pulled Ales: Taps pour local heavyweight Cassels and hand-pulled ales in proper full-sized pints.
- Live Music & Pre-Show Energy: A lively room hosting weekend live sets, televised rugby matches, and quick dinner service for theatergoers.

Before you head over
Practical tips for planning your visit, dining before a show, and timing live entertainment
Book in Advance for Busy Evenings
The pub fills up quickly on Sunday nights and show evenings, so reserve a table ahead of time to avoid being turned away or asked to move.
Plan Ahead for Pre-Show Dining
If you are catching a performance at the Isaac Theatre or Town Hall, the kitchen serves promptly even during peak hours, making it an efficient dinner stop.
Time Your Visit for Weekend Live Music
Visit on Friday or Sunday evenings if you want to pair British pub fare and craft pints with live music and acoustic sets.
